Understanding the factors influencing. . At its core, solar battery storage capacity refers to the total amount of electricity a battery can hold. This is typically measured in kilowatt-hours (kWh) for residential systems or megawatt-hours (MWh) for large commercial projects. It is important to distinguish between power and capacity.. Battery sizing is goal-driven: Emergency backup requires 10-20 kWh, bill optimization needs 20-40 kWh, while energy independence demands 50+ kWh. Your primary use case should drive capacity decisions, not maximum theoretical needs. Usable capacity differs from total capacity: Lithium batteries. . Each container carries energy storage batteries that can store a large amount of electricity, equivalent to a huge “power bank.” Depending on the model and configuration, a container can store approximately2000 kilowatt-hours.. Lithium batteries are CATL brand, whose LFP chemistry packs 1 MWh of energyinto a battery volume of 2.88 m3 weighing 5,960 kg.
